Research Operating Room Registered Nurse Job Trends in Logan

If you’re a Operating Room RN curious about Travel job trends in Logan, UT,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 4 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$2,071 and a range from $1,957 to $2,177 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.

Positions were located in key zip codes, including 84341.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Operating Room RNs in Logan’s thriving healthcare landscape. What Types of Work and Facilities Can Operating Room RNs Expect in Logan, UT?

As a Registered Nurse specializing as an Operating Room RN in Logan, Utah, you can expect to engage in a dynamic and rewarding work environment within various healthcare facilities, including local hospitals and outpatient surgical centers. In these settings, you will be responsible for preparing patients for surgical procedures, maintaining a sterile environment, and collaborating closely with surgeons and anesthesia teams to ensure optimal patient outcomes. Logan’s healthcare landscape often includes community-focused institutions that prioritize compassionate care, providing you with opportunities to be involved in a range of surgical specialties—from orthopedics to general surgery. Additionally, you might find yourself participating in educational initiatives, helping to mentor new staff, and contributing to quality improvement efforts, all while enjoying the picturesque surroundings and vibrant community of northern Utah.
